### Action item: Harrowfield gateway buffering

During the outage, the Harrowfield telemetry gateway dropped readings from roughly forty tractors because its in-memory buffer had no overflow policy. Owner for the fix is the Fieldwire team: add disk-backed spill, cap retention at six hours, and alert when the buffer exceeds half capacity. Target is two sprints out. Progress will be reported at this sync until closed. Design notes, capacity math, and the review checklist are being tracked on the internal page:

runbook for yahop-tajep: https://jenkins.olvarqstack.internal/settings

### Step 4: Swap in the new tile cache

For the weekly sync: Gridlet's tile renderer now fronts everything with the Cachewick layer, so raw render calls should drop off a cliff. Point your staging stack at the new cache endpoint, warm it with the seed script, then compare hit rates. Bring it up with these settings.

deployment values, kagup-fawig:
quenael:
  log_level: debug
  metrics_host: metrics.quenael.lumiclabs.internal
  pin: 6231
  pool_size: 32

**Action item (P2): Nightly reindex on Quillgrove search.** The 02:00 reindex overlapped with the analytics sweep and starved IO on the Harkstone cluster. Fix: stagger start time, cap shard concurrency, and add a hard timeout per segment. New folks: these knobs live in the indexer config, not the scheduler. The agreed values after the incident review are as follows.

limits module of taweg-kaguf:
QUOTAS = {
    "holael": 2,
    "wenath": 1,
    "ralath": 2,
    "ulaath": 2,
}

## Tuning

The receipt mailer (Almsgate) batches donation receipts and sends through the Thornquay relay. On-call: if the queue backs up, resist the urge to crank batch size — the relay rate-limits per connection, and bigger batches just mean bigger retries. Scale worker count first, then shorten the flush interval. Dedupe window must stay longer than the retry horizon or donors get duplicate receipts, which generates tickets. All knobs live in one place and are read at worker start. Current production values follow.

tuning table, kajop-yafof:
QUOTAS = {
    "wenath": 10,
    "ulaael": 5,
}